MySQL数据库技术与项目应用教程(微课版)(AI助学)(第3版)-习题答案 项目8.docxVIP

  • 0
  • 0
  • 约3.45千字
  • 约 5页
  • 2026-06-05 发布于山东
  • 举报

MySQL数据库技术与项目应用教程(微课版)(AI助学)(第3版)-习题答案 项目8.docx

MySQL数据库技术与项目应用教程(微课版)(AI助学)

(第3版)习题答案

项目八:维护网上商城系统数据库的高可用

单选题:

ABBCCBDD

思考题(参考):

1.简述MSQL数据库中的四种日志的特点。

答:错误日志:主要为了实现数据库排错;记录启动、运行或停止时出现的问题,一般也会记录警告信息。

查询日志:主要为了实现数据库调试;记载着MySQL的所有用户操作,包括启动和关闭服务、执行查询和更新语句等。

慢查询日志:用来记录执行时间超过指定时间的查询语句。记录所有执行时间超过long_query_time秒的所有查询或不使用索引的查询,可以帮我们定位服务器性能问题。

二进制日志:以二进制文件的形式记录数据库中所有更改数据的语句。任何引起或可能引起数据库变化的操作,主要用于复制和即时点恢复。不依赖于存储引擎类型

2.简述如何使用日志文件备份数据。

答:以二进制日志文件备份数据为例:

1)启动和设置二进制日志:在my.ini配置文件的[mysqld]组下添加如下语句:log-bin=”logbin”。

2)重启MySQL服务。

3)执行SHOWVARIABLES语句,查看日志设置情况。

4)查看二进制日志文件的存储路径。

5)使用mysqlbinlog命令查看二进制日志文件的内容。

项目实践:

?备份和恢复数据

(1)分别使用Navicat和mysqldum

文档评论(0)

1亿VIP精品文档

相关文档